Abstract

The invention provides a daily operation wrong answer sheet generation method and system based on a configured answer sheet, which can generate an electronic answer sheet for each paper exercise book, wherein the electronic answer sheet can be an exclusive answer sheet or a general answer sheet, students can write answers on the electronic answer sheet, teachers can write subjective answer correction results on the electronic answer sheet, and answer results on the electronic answer sheet can be automatically obtained through scanning and identification of the electronic answer sheet. Since knowledge points are associated with each objective question and each subjective question, after all wrong, half wrong or not-scored questions are determined, wrong question books can be generated according to the knowledge points associated with the questions. The whole process can be realized in an automatic mode, manual memory is not needed, the corresponding work condition can be obtained according to each student, and the wrong question book can be generated in a targeted mode, so that students can exercise in a targeted mode and master knowledge points of all wrong or half wrong or not-scored questions.

Background
At present, daily activities used by students are all one paper exercise book, and the students write their answers on the paper exercise book in a handwriting mode. After receiving the homework, the teacher needs to manually correct the homework, and then the teacher records the scores and the knowledge point mastering degree of each student. Because each teacher needs to face most students, the teacher is difficult to clearly and accurately master the conditions of each student, and is more difficult to perform personalized explanation and targeted subject exercise on the knowledge point master degree of each student, so that the knowledge point master degree of the students is poor.

The embodiment provides a daily operation wrong answer sheet generation method based on a configured answer sheet, as shown in fig. 1, including the following steps:
s101: and acquiring a scanning image, wherein the scanning image is obtained by scanning a paper practice problem. The scanning mode can be obtained by taking pictures by a terminal and scanning by a scanning instrument.
S102: and segmenting the scanning image to obtain an objective problem image and a subjective problem image. Keywords and regions in the scanned image can be identified according to an image identification mode, for example, an objective question has options of A, B, C, D and the like, and a subjective question has a blank region reserved for answering.
S103: identifying the objective problem image and the subjective problem image, determining an associated knowledge point of each objective problem in the objective problem image, and determining an associated knowledge point of each subjective problem in the subjective problem image. The identification can be performed by means of big data.
S104: and configuring an exclusive answer sheet corresponding to the paper exercise questions according to the scanning image, wherein the exclusive answer sheet is configured with an objective question answering area and a subjective question answering area, the number of objective questions in the exclusive answer sheet is equal to the number of objective questions in the objective question image, and the number of subjective questions in the exclusive answer sheet is equal to the number of subjective questions in the subjective question image. That is, the number of questions in the exclusive answer sheet is ensured to cover all the questions in the paper exercise book.
S105: and acquiring a special answer sheet picture written with an answer, and identifying to obtain an objective answer result and a subjective correction result. Specifically, objective question answering results can be obtained by the following method: acquiring a special answer sheet picture written with answers, and automatically marking objective answer questions in the special answer sheet picture to obtain objective answer question results; the subjective question answer results were obtained as follows: if the exclusive answer sheet is not corrected, generating a subjective question correcting interface and acquiring a subjective question correcting result input on the correcting interface; if the exclusive answer sheet is corrected, acquiring an answer sheet picture with a subjective question correction result, and identifying the subjective question correction result. Preferably, the exclusive answer sheet is configured with a subjective question marking area, and the subjective question marking area is used for recording a subjective question correction result. Further, the step of configuring an exclusive answer sheet corresponding to the paper practice question according to the scanning image further comprises: generating an answer sheet template, wherein the answer sheet template and the exclusive answer sheet have the same layout, and the objective questions in the answer sheet template are all coated with standard answers; and comparing the exclusive answer sheet picture with the answer sheet template to determine the contact ratio of the objective question coating area, and obtaining the objective question answer result according to the contact ratio of the objective question coating area.
S106: and determining wrong questions, half wrong questions or questions which are not fully scored according to the objective question answer results and the subjective question answer results to generate an error question book, wherein the error question book records the question stems, associated knowledge points, answer analysis and screenshots of wrong answers, half wrong answers or answers which are not fully scored of objective questions and subjective questions corresponding to the conditions of wrong answers, half wrong answers or not fully scored. Preferably, in the wrong-answer book, the objective questions and the subjective questions corresponding to the wrong answers are used as total wrong questions, the objective questions and the subjective questions corresponding to the half wrong answers are used as half wrong questions, whether the questions are the total wrong questions or the half wrong questions can be determined according to scores for the questions which are not fully scored, and the total wrong questions and the half wrong questions are displayed in different forms.
Preferably, besides configuring a dedicated answer sheet for the paper exercise book, a general answer sheet can be configured for the paper exercise book, and the general answer sheet is configured with a general objective answer area and a general subjective answer area; the number of objective questions in the general objective question answering area is larger than that in the objective question image, and the number of subjective questions in the general subjective question answering area is larger than that in the subjective question image; and acquiring a general answer sheet picture written with answers, and identifying to obtain an objective answer result and a subjective correction result. That is, the answer area on the general answer sheet should cover the number of the questions contained in the paper exercise book. Therefore, independent answer sheets do not need to be configured for each paper exercise book, and the universality and the marking efficiency of the universal answer sheets can be improved.
In the above scheme provided by this embodiment, since knowledge points are associated with each objective question and each subjective question, after a wrong question is determined, a wrong question book can be generated according to the wrong question, a half-wrong question or a question that is not fully scored and the associated knowledge points. The whole process can be realized in an automatic mode, manual memory is not needed, the wrong exercise book can be generated in a targeted mode according to the corresponding work condition of each student, and therefore students can exercise in a targeted mode and master full-error or half-error knowledge points.
According to the scheme of the embodiment of the invention, not only can the collection and analysis of all wrong questions and half wrong questions be carried out according to the completion condition of the daily exercise book of one student, but also the answer conditions of the daily exercise books of one class or even more students can be collected. Specifically, as shown in fig. 2:
s201: the method comprises the steps of scanning paper exercise questions to generate content pictures, marking questions, answers and analysis on the generated pictures through a system by an operator, segmenting the pictures at one time, synchronously transmitting the segmented pictures to a system database without special input, marking initial knowledge points through big data through the system, and manually changing the initial knowledge points by a teacher.
S202: the special answer sheet is configured according to the paper content, the objective questions are automatically corrected, and the subjective question teacher can mark the correct, wrong and half pairs and assign related scores according to the situation.
S203: the teacher uses a red (or other color) correction pen to correct the answer sheet and draw a circle or perform other handwritten marks (such as wrong number, score, etc.) in the marked area.
S204: and after correction, the examination paper is scanned, the objective questions are automatically identified according to the filling area, the subjective questions acquire the correction traces of teachers and the error information or scores marked in the marking areas, and the specific identification mode is divided into two modes of handwriting identification and corresponding color extraction.
S205: and drawing a related template in the system, judging the positions of the objective questions and the subjective questions, scanning the answer sheet picture to match with the template content, and acquiring the option information of the objective questions and the right and wrong or score information of the subjective questions.
S206: the system automatically performs summary analysis on the scores to generate a related analysis report, and automatically generates an error question book according to correct and error conditions of the questions answered by the students; the generated wrong question book comprises question stems, answer analysis, knowledge points examined by the questions and answer condition screenshots of students, and the full wrong questions are distinguished from half and half wrong questions. The students can check the wrong problem book through the system, download and print the wrong problem book, and can also learn videos without mastering knowledge points on line.
S207: the system carries out test question pushing on the same knowledge point through the knowledge points which are not mastered, and different questions are pushed for students with different scores, the questions can be automatically generated by the system or can be appointed by teachers, such as 0-60-score students, 61-80-81-100-score students, the pushed questions are different, and after the students complete answering, the answers can be submitted through an electronic answer card which is generated on a terminal by scanning two-dimensional codes or submitting template numbers. After submission, a report can be generated, and the pushing of the courses and the personalized test questions can be repeated.
S208: aiming at the common problem, a teacher can group papers through a question bank of a system, the grouped papers are processed intelligently, each question is associated with a knowledge point, after the papers are printed, selected questions can be directly filled, a subjective question teacher can directly mark mistakes and scores, and the intellectualization of daily papers can be realized without configuring an answer sheet. The test paper comprises corresponding two-dimension code information and template numbers, after the test paper is downloaded or printed, students and teachers can scan the two-dimension codes or input the template numbers to correct on electronic answer cards of terminal equipment such as mobile phones and computers, and the like, specifically, objective questions are input into answers of the students, a subjective question system gives standard answers, and the students or teachers correct wrongly or give scores.
S209: after the electronic answer sheet is submitted, the system can automatically generate a relevant report, and the process is repeated to push courses and questions.
In the scheme, a teacher can conveniently generate personalized test paper aiming at different students by using the method in the embodiment, and the mastering degree of each student on the knowledge points is improved.
In addition, in the above scheme, the main topic labeling area may have two situations:
in the first case, as shown in fig. 3, the main topic labeling area includes a scoring area 11, and the scoring area includes a plurality of candidate scoring areas; determining the recorded subjective question correcting result according to the score corresponding to the selected scoring area; for example, the subjective questions have scores, such as scores of perfect scores, and in a wrong way, we list 11 numbers from 0 to 10 transversely, the teacher can pick up scores by hooking with a red pen and marking with a circle, and for the questions which are not scored in full, and the points of unsophisticated knowledge are analyzed by counting wrong questions or half wrong questions. Furthermore, a plurality of knowledge points are involved in one subjective question, and a teacher can manually select (on a computer or a mobile phone), which is mastered and which is not mastered.
Another situation is shown in fig. 4, where the subjective question labeling area includes an annotation area 12, multiple annotation results are configured in the annotation area 12 for each subjective question, and the annotation results are correct, incorrect, and half-wrong, and a reader can perform annotation in an annotation result frame. Identifying handwritten form information and/or color information contained in the subjective question marking area; and determining the correction result of the subjective questions recorded in the subjective question marking area according to the handwritten information and/or the color information. As shown in fig. 5, the reader may already write marks on the marked area by handwriting, where the marks may be "check mark", or may be handwritten numbers, correct, semi-wrong, and wrong marks of handwriting, and the like. The score of the subjective question or the answer result can be determined by automatically recognizing the contents thereof.
Preferably, as shown in fig. 6 and 7, the main topic labeling area further includes an associated knowledge point display area 13 and an error cause display area 14, and the associated knowledge point display area 13 displays associated knowledge points related to errors of the main topic. The error cause display area 14 displays all the causes of possible errors, each cause is configured with a selectable frame, and the reader can determine the error cause, namely the knowledge points which are not mastered by the students, by clicking the corresponding selectable frame.
Further, in the above scheme, the method may further include the following steps: and after the exclusive answer sheet is marked with different two-dimension code information or number terminals to scan the two-dimension code information or receive the input number, calling an exclusive answer sheet picture or a general answer sheet picture, and completing the operation of answering and submitting on the exclusive answer sheet of the electronic version of the terminal. That is, corresponding APP can be installed at the terminal, through scanning function scanning two-dimensional code on the APP or at the input frame input number that the APP corresponds, just can get into application, can automatic call exclusive answer sheet or general answer sheet through application, if exclusive answer sheet or general answer sheet do not accomplish the reading of criticizing this moment, then can mark the answer on it on exclusive answer sheet and the general answer sheet of calling, answer mark region 15 in fig. 6 shows, later just can be according to the answer automatic generation of mark and criticize the reading result. If the exclusive answer sheet or the general answer sheet has already finished the endorsement, the picture or the scanning result of the exclusive answer sheet general answer sheet which has already been approved can be scanned and uploaded by adopting the selected picture in the scanning identification area 16, and then the approval result can be obtained by the mode of picture area segmentation, image processing automatic identification of objective answer and image identification of subjective question approval result. Further, the above scheme may further include: the method comprises the steps of pushing wrong problem books, exercise books and the like to a terminal, summarizing all wrong problems, half wrong problems or problems which are not fully scored in a plurality of wrong problem books, and pushing exercise problems to the corresponding terminal according to associated knowledge points of all wrong problems, half wrong problems or problems which are not fully scored.
The scheme in the above embodiment of the present invention may be applied to error problem generation in various scenarios, for example, the following situations:
1. if the teacher has read the test paper in detail, the right and wrong information is scanned by the mobile phone or the scanner, the question can be automatically segmented, the associated knowledge point is identified by big data, the correct question and the wrong question are automatically separated, the wrong question book is automatically established, and the user can manually modify the wrong question book according to the identification condition. The image segmentation mode can refer to the mode shown in fig. 8, wherein the fifth question area 21, the sixth question area 22 and the seventh question area 23 can be automatically segmented, each question after segmentation has a handwritten 'v' shape, and 5, 6 and 7 question-answering pairs can be determined by recognizing the handwritten 'v'. And if the result of the paper reading of any one of the questions is the handwritten 'x', the paper reading can be recognized. Therefore, after the exercise book with the marking is scanned, the wrong questions can be identified, and then each wrong question can be directly identified with the associated knowledge point through image processing and big data in a system.
2. If the teacher has read the exercise book and the test paper used by the student are input into the system (including the information of the question numbers, the question stems, the answers, the analysis, the difficulty, the associated knowledge points and the like) through the mobile phone or the scanner, the user only needs to log in the system, the system lists all the question numbers of the exercise book or the test paper, the user only needs to input the question numbers, the wrong questions can be recorded, the wrong question book and the learning manual are generated, and the system pushes the corresponding video courses and strengthens the training test questions according to the marking condition of the user. Specifically, referring to fig. 9, where the question numbers of five questions 1-5 are given, if the question 2 is a wrong question answered by the student, the question 2 can be clicked, then the associated knowledge point is automatically popped up, and then the knowledge point selected by the reader can be identified as the unknown knowledge point, for example, if the reader selects "absolute value reduction", then the student can be considered to have mastered two knowledge points, namely "find the opposite number" and "calculate the rational number addition".
